Underground station sign for St James Park, Central London April 2010


Underground station sign for St James Park, Central London April 2010


Size: 3687px × 4916px
Location: St James Park, Central London
Photo credit: © Douglas Scott /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: .., britain, capital, central, england, great, jame, james, london, park, sign, st, station, thames, tube, uk, underground, westminster